小程序
小游戏
企业微信
微信支付
扫描小程序码分享
目前使用了以下的方式隐藏垂直滚动条~但ios苹果手机无法隐藏~~安卓手机和开发者工具是可以显示隐藏的~~这个方式横向滚动的scroll-view滚动条均可以隐藏~~
::-webkit-scrollbar {
width: 0;
height: 0;
color: transparent;
}
6 个回答
加粗
标红
插入代码
插入链接
插入图片
上传视频
怎么解决的
你好,麻烦通过点击下方“反馈信息”按钮,提供出现问题的。
-webkit-overflow-scrolling: auto;
这个属性不是 touch 的话,就没有惯性滚动效果了,体验会很糟糕的...
已找到解决方法,需要显示滚动条的元素增加以下属性:
感谢此文章:https://www.chengrang.com/ios-scrollbar.html
-webkit-overflow-scrolling属性是定义是否使用回弹效果;默认值是auto;当-webkit-overflow-scrolling设置为touch时,ios会有回弹效果,但是,此时对于滚动条设置的所有样式就会失效,浏览器会使用系统默认的样式以及默认滚动条不显示
小程序也不是浏览器呀
现在似乎一般都是默认不显示滚动条,当滚动的时候才会显示,手指离开后隐藏;我这边的需求是要一直显示滚动条,也是用css控制:
```
width: 6rpx;
height: 6rpx;
::-webkit-scrollbar-thumb:vertical {
background-color: rgba(255, 255, 255, 0.5);
border-radius: 3rpx;
模拟器和安卓都可以正常显示,但ios不显示,不知道有什么方法可以让一直显示?
我试了~解决了我的困扰~~非常感谢
一个简单的办法:子元素可滚动,宽度比视窗宽度略宽,右边有 padding。然后父元素限制横向滚动,宽度为视窗宽度,overflow hidden。
相当于手动把滚动条从视窗内移出去 -_-
请问现在有没有优雅的方式?
关注后,可在微信内接收相应的重要提醒。
请使用微信扫描二维码关注 “微信开放社区” 公众号
怎么解决的
-webkit-overflow-scrolling: auto;
这个属性不是 touch 的话,就没有惯性滚动效果了,体验会很糟糕的...
已找到解决方法,需要显示滚动条的元素增加以下属性:
感谢此文章:https://www.chengrang.com/ios-scrollbar.html
小程序也不是浏览器呀
现在似乎一般都是默认不显示滚动条,当滚动的时候才会显示,手指离开后隐藏;我这边的需求是要一直显示滚动条,也是用css控制:
```
::-webkit-scrollbar {
width: 6rpx;
height: 6rpx;
}
::-webkit-scrollbar-thumb:vertical {
background-color: rgba(255, 255, 255, 0.5);
border-radius: 3rpx;
}
```
模拟器和安卓都可以正常显示,但ios不显示,不知道有什么方法可以让一直显示?
我试了~解决了我的困扰~~非常感谢
一个简单的办法:子元素可滚动,宽度比视窗宽度略宽,右边有 padding。然后父元素限制横向滚动,宽度为视窗宽度,overflow hidden。
相当于手动把滚动条从视窗内移出去 -_-
请问现在有没有优雅的方式?